They can help you collect evidence

As soon as you know that you've suffered injuries in a car crash it is essential to begin gathering evidence. This will help you create an evidence-based case in the event that the insurance company or any other party attempt to deny your claim.

Photographs and testimony from witnesses are among the most important pieces of evidence that lawyers for car accidents will gather to support your case. Because they can show the entire accident scene and any traffic control devices such stop signs or signals, as well as the weather and environmental conditions that could have caused the accident, this is important evidence.

In addition, photographs can document the victim's injuries and damage to property. You can also use photos to prove that the other driver was responsible for your injuries or damages.

If you are able to, snap photos of the crash scene from a variety of angles using your smartphone, as any skid marks left behind. This will establish that the other driver was driving erratically prior to the collision, or that they did not stop at a red light, and swerved towards you and caused the collision.

You should also collect the names and contact information of eyewitnesses. This will allow your lawyer to establish that the other driver was accountable for your injuries and damages in the event that they noticed that the driver in question was weaving in and out of traffic or running at a red light just minutes before the crash took place.

Finally, you should gather the names of license numbers, license numbers, insurance information, and vehicle registrations of the other drivers involved in your accident. This will help your lawyer build a strong case that the other driver was responsible for the accident, and can also deter them from changing their story if they decide to file an insurance claim against you later.

An attorney can help gather evidence to back your case, including medical records or the statements of medical professionals. These documents are crucial to show that you sustained physical injuries or medical damage during the accident. They can also help establish the severity of your injuries and how they will impact your ability to work and lead a a normal life.

They Can Help You Deal With Insurance Companies

Car accidents can be extremely stressful, especially if the insurance company of the other driver does not give you the compensation you deserve. You may need to engage a lawyer to fight for the compensation you require.

A lawyer from a car accident can assist you in constructing your case. This involves gathering evidence like witness statements and pictures. They will also assist you to identify all the damages that you've sustained, such as any property damage or medical bills. They can also assist you to recover damages for pain and suffering, lost income, and other losses.

Car accident lawyers have years of experience in the negotiation with insurance companies. They know how to obtain their clients the most favorable settlements possible. They also make sure that the information you give to an insurance company of the other party is utilized in the most efficient manner.

A lawyer can also assist you in dealing with insurance companies by helping you determine the true value and extent of your claim. This is important because insurance companies don't always sympathize with injured victims. They'll try to reduce the value of your claim and reduce the amount they will need to cover it.

The presence of a lawyer for car accidents to help you gives you peace of mind and allow you to focus on healing from your injuries while someone else is dealing with the complicated legal issues for you. They will help you determine the value of your case and then use aggressive techniques to get the results you want.

A car accident lawyer will not only help obtain the highest amount of compensation, but they will assist you in avoiding signing a "blanket legal authorization" that is typically requested by insurance companies. This document can make it very difficult to obtain additional compensation.
